One of my all time favorites.
This was one of the few mainstream super hero books I bought back in the 90s, and looked forward to it every month. James Robinson takes the mythos of the DC Universe, incorporates the past, the present and, at times, the future in a way that no one else was doing outside of the Vertigo line. He also does a very good job of rooting the notion of heroism at level that all can relate to. It's a fantastic book, and it's a shame it was cancelled. Read it, you won't regret it.

this is a fantastic series. However
this is a fantastic series. However, dc in its wisdom decided not to publish the other 4 volumes in paperback, so it's either get the HBs and volume 3 is expensive, find the TPs issued in the 90s or buy the individual comics if you want to know how the story ends.
